JIS High School Associate Vice Principal for Student Life and Well-Being, Ryan Burke, sits down with three remarkable Grade 11 and 12 students who took the reins of their learning journey by advocating for the addition of two new courses to JIS High School’s academic program: Criminology and Advanced Placement (AP) United States Government and Politics. Find out what motivated them, why they chose these subjects, and how they tackled the challenging yet rewarding pitching process.
